Global Certificate in Automating Database Testing with SQL and Python
Automate database testing with SQL and Python, ensuring data integrity and reliability.
Global Certificate in Automating Database Testing with SQL and Python
Programme Overview
The Global Certificate in Automating Database Testing with SQL and Python is designed to equip professionals with the skills necessary to automate database testing using SQL and Python. This program is tailored for software developers, database administrators, quality assurance specialists, and data analysts who seek to enhance their proficiency in testing database environments to ensure robust and reliable data management systems. Participants will gain expertise in leveraging SQL for database manipulation and Python for scripting and automation, thereby enabling them to develop and implement automated testing solutions.
Key skills and knowledge that learners will develop include proficiency in SQL for data retrieval, manipulation, and querying, as well as in Python for scripting and automation tasks. They will learn to write efficient SQL queries for testing database integrity and performance, and to develop Python scripts to automate repetitive testing tasks, thereby reducing manual effort and increasing test coverage. The program also focuses on integrating SQL and Python to create comprehensive testing frameworks that can be scaled to meet the needs of complex database environments.
Upon completion of this program, learners will be well-prepared to take on roles such as database testing engineers, automation testers, or quality assurance managers, where they can apply their newly acquired skills to improve the reliability and efficiency of database operations. They will be able to design, implement, and manage automated testing strategies, contributing significantly to the development and maintenance of high-quality software systems.
What You'll Learn
The Global Certificate in Automating Database Testing with SQL and Python is a comprehensive, four-month online and hybrid program designed for professionals seeking to enhance their database testing capabilities. This program equips participants with the skills necessary to automate database testing using SQL and Python, two essential tools in modern software development. Key topics include SQL database management, Python programming, and advanced testing methodologies.
Participants learn how to write SQL queries for efficient data manipulation and retrieval, and how to leverage Python for automating repetitive tasks and creating robust test scripts. The curriculum also covers the integration of SQL and Python in automated testing environments, ensuring that graduates are well-prepared to handle real-world database challenges.
Upon completion, graduates will be able to apply their skills in a variety of settings, from developing and maintaining automated test suites to optimizing database performance and ensuring data integrity. This program opens doors to career opportunities in software testing, database management, and automation engineering. Graduates can pursue roles such as Database Test Engineer, DevOps Engineer, or Automation Tester, contributing to the continuous improvement and reliability of database systems in organizations worldwide.
Programme Highlights
Industry-Aligned Curriculum
Developed with industry leaders to ensure practical, job-ready skills valued by employers worldwide.
Globally Recognised Certificate
Recognised by employers across 180+ countries as a mark of professional excellence.
Flexible Online Learning
Study at your own pace with lifetime access to all course materials and updates.
Instant Access
Start learning immediately — no application process or waiting period required.
Constantly Updated Content
Stay ahead with the latest industry trends, best practices, and emerging insights.
Career Advancement
87% of graduates report measurable career progression within 6 months of completion.
Topics Covered
- 1. Introduction to Database Testing: Learners will understand the importance of database testing and learn foundational concepts such as test cases, test scenarios, and test environments. They will gain practical skills in creating basic test cases and setting up a test environment.
- 2. SQL Fundamentals for Database Testing: Learners will study essential SQL commands including SELECT, JOIN, GROUP BY, and subqueries. They will learn how to write efficient SQL queries and how to use them for database testing, gaining skills in querying databases and manipulating data.
- 3. Database Testing Strategies: Learners will explore various testing strategies including black-box, white-box, and grey-box testing. They will understand how to apply these strategies in database testing and gain skills in designing effective test plans and test cases.
- 4. Python Basics for Database Automation: Learners will learn the basics of Python programming, including data types, control structures, and functions. They will gain practical skills in writing simple scripts for automating database tasks.
- 5. Python Libraries for Database Interaction: Learners will study popular Python libraries such as PySQL and SQLAlchemy for interacting with databases. They will learn how to use these libraries to write efficient and robust scripts for database automation.
- 6. Advanced SQL Techniques for Testing: Learners will delve into advanced SQL techniques including window functions, common table expressions (CTEs), and transaction management. They will gain skills in using these techniques to write complex SQL queries for database testing.
- 7. Automating Database Testing with Python: Learners will learn how to automate database testing using Python, covering topics such as test case execution, result validation, and reporting. They will gain practical skills in developing automated test scripts and integrating them into a testing framework.
- 8. Database Performance Testing with Python: Learners will study techniques for performance testing databases using Python. They will learn how to measure and optimize database performance and gain skills in using Python to simulate user loads and analyze performance metrics.
- 9. Database Security and Testing: Learners will explore database security concepts and learn how to test for vulnerabilities. They will gain skills in performing security audits and implementing security best practices in database testing.
- 10. Final Project: Comprehensive Database Testing with SQL and Python: Learners will work on a comprehensive project that integrates all the skills learned in the course. They will design, implement, and execute a database testing solution using SQL and Python, demonstrating their ability to apply advanced concepts in a real-world scenario.
Everything You Get With This Programme
Key Facts
Audience: Software engineers, QA specialists
Prerequisites: Basic SQL, Python knowledge
Outcomes: Automate database tests, improve efficiency
Ready to Advance Your Career?
Join thousands of professionals who have transformed their careers with LSBR.
Enroll Now — $99Why This Course
Enhance Professional Competence: Acquiring the 'Global Certificate in Automating Database Testing with SQL and Python' equips professionals with advanced skills in database testing automation, a critical skill in modern software development. This certification demonstrates proficiency in using SQL for data manipulation and Python for scripting and automation, which are in high demand across industries.
Boost Career Opportunities: With the increasing emphasis on automation in testing processes, professionals holding this certificate can secure roles such as Database Test Engineer, Test Automation Engineer, or QA Engineer. The certificate enhances employability by showcasing practical skills that are essential for developing robust and efficient automated testing frameworks.
Drive Innovation and Efficiency: The ability to automate database testing not only improves testing accuracy and speed but also enables teams to focus on more strategic tasks. Professionals who master this skill can contribute to significant improvements in project timelines and product quality, making them valuable assets in their organizations.
Estimated Completion
3-4 Weeks
Path to Certification
1. Enroll
Sign up and get instant access to all course materials.
2. Learn
Study at your own pace with expert-designed content.
3. Complete
Finish the programme in as little as 3-4 weeks.
4. Get Certified
Receive your industry-recognised certificate from LSBR.
Join Our Global Alumni Network
0
Graduates +
0
Career Growth %
0
Salary Increase %
0
Countries +
Course Brochure
Download our comprehensive course brochure with all details
Sample Certificate
Preview the certificate you'll receive upon successful completion of this program.
Get Free Course Info
Enter your email and we'll send you the full course details, curriculum, and pricing information.
Is Your Employer Paying?
Many employers cover the cost of professional development. Request a corporate invoice and we'll handle everything — from enrolment to certification.
Trusted by 2,500+ Companies
From startups to Fortune 500 companies across 180+ countries.
What People Say About Us
Hear from our students about their experience with the Global Certificate in Automating Database Testing with SQL and Python at LSBR School of Professional Development.
Sophie Brown
United Kingdom"The course content is comprehensive and well-structured, providing a solid foundation in automating database testing using SQL and Python. Gaining hands-on experience with real-world projects has significantly enhanced my ability to tackle complex testing scenarios, making me more competitive in the job market."
Kai Wen Ng
Singapore"This course has been instrumental in enhancing my ability to automate database testing using SQL and Python, making my skills highly relevant in the tech industry. It has opened up new opportunities for me in roles that require advanced automation and data manipulation skills."
Hans Weber
Germany"The course structure is well-organized, providing a seamless transition from foundational SQL concepts to advanced Python scripting for database testing, which has significantly enhanced my ability to automate testing processes in real-world scenarios."
12 people are viewing this course right now